BlockDAG is making a series of ecosystem moves that combine technical advancement with community incentives. The project recently launched its BDAG AI model, alongside a reported $500 million increase in valuation. At the same time, a planned network upgrade will push transaction throughput from 5,500 to 7,000 transactions per second, leveraging its directed acyclic graph (DAG) architecture to process multiple transaction chains concurrently.

The development pipeline also includes a Futures & Spot Exchange and companion application, with a launch targeted in roughly two weeks. This exchange aims to broaden ecosystem utility and provide users with expanded trading functionality.
